your choices will be 3, 5, or 6 gallons. If you are an infrequent user I would suggest a 3 gallon version. This will ensure you use most of the fuel with each outing, which ensures you always use fresh gas. The larger tanks obviously would allow longer run time but again, if you are an infrequent user, you would likely have lots of fuel left that has a tendency to sour. If you use the engine frequently, then a larger tank is in order. Just my humble opinion.
